Party 3/6 6 max.

Guy raises UTG, he's a pretty bland tag. Has the feel of a guy who used to play full and hasn't adjusted, pushing on the weak tight side maybe.

Folded to me with 54s in the BB, I intended to fold preflop like obviously I should do, but a seagull flew into the room and landed on the mouse and I called.

Flop is A94, all hearts. I bet with the intention of folding to a raise, he calls.

The turn is the 3d. I bet with the intention of him folding but if he gets all saucy and raises, I'm running away like a scared little boy.
